Cross Server Portals
Connect your servers together with Cross-Server Portals.
Installation Guide
Add the CrossServerPortals.dll to your BepInEx/plugins folder on both client and server.
Usage
Update any portal's tag to the following format: SourceTag|Server:Port|TargetTag or SourceTag|world:WorldName|TargetTag
- SourceTag: The Tag used to identify this portal.
- TargetTag: The portal tag to search for when teleporting to the other server. If this tag is found either as a SourceTag or the full tag on a portal, you will come out through that portal. This feature only works if the mod is also installed on the server.
- Server:Port: The Address/Hostname of the server and the port.
- world:WorldName: world: followed by the name of the locally saved world.
Examples:
homebase|127.0.0.1:2456|worldspawn
bestbase|127.0.0.1:2460
stonehenge|127.0.0.1
worldspawn|world:HubWorld|riverbase
After updating the portal's tag, the portal will change color to indicate it is a cross-server portal. Going through the portal currently ignores all teleportation restrictions.
Configuration
PreserveStatusEffects - Defaults to true. Preserve status effects (such as wet, rested, etc.) when teleporting between servers. If the game is closed, the effects are lost. You must use a cross-server portal to preserve the status effect. RecolorPortalGlyphs - Toggles whether portal glyphs are recolored CustomPortalGlyphColor - The RGBA hex color code to use for portal glyphs RecolorPortalEffects - Toggles whether portal effects are recolored CustomPortalEffectColor - The RGBA hex color code to use for portal effects.
